 In successful companies across the globe, you find a culture where inspiration is contagious. You find a place everyone is focused on what the team accomplishes. You will find that the leadership team doesn’t care. Wait what?

 

You have an idea that will help improve your team’s performance. Your teammate has one too. The only thing is their idea is better. Good. DON’T CARE. If it is for the success of our team’s mission/goal, I don’t care. Let’s use my teammates idea.

 

Your boss gives you a crappy task like taking out the trash, sweeping the locker room, teaching the new team member, or printing out brochures for team camp. Good. DON’T CARE. “I will do it.”

 

Doing some of these above can feel demeaning, hurtful, or just plain damage our ego. Great leadership is willing to put the ego aside in order to get the job done, regardless of the “level” of the job. What does this look like to others? We increase our willingness to demonstrate our humility. We build trust in our teammates by allowing for their idea to be moved forward instead of ours. We show our dedication to put the team first. These traits help your team WIN.
